Every figure on this page is a Great Circle (haversine) distance — a straight aerial line between the GPS center of Santa María de la Alameda and the GPS center of the other place, not a driving distance. It's the same math airlines use to estimate flight paths. View the Santa María de la Alameda map for the exact coordinates behind these numbers.
It's a straight line — the shortest possible path between two points on Earth's surface, ignoring roads, terrain and detours. Actual driving distance from Santa María de la Alameda will almost always run longer, sometimes significantly, depending on the road network. Treat the figures here as a quick planning benchmark, not a substitute for a live route from a mapping or navigation app.
